Telangana Police Enlist Locals Support To Make Mulugu, Kothagudem Maoist Free Dec 24, 2020, 12:35 IST
KHAMMAM: DGP M Mahender Reddy on Wednesday visited areas in districts of Warangal and Khammam that are Maoist-infested. He had discussions with the district officials. They were planning the strategies in order to free youth from Maoist influence.
The DGP inaugurated a police training centre at Mulugu. He also inaugurated Battle Obstacle Assault Course (BOAC) tracks at Jakaram village. He later distributed blankets to Gothi Koyas in Mulugu.
The DGP spoke about the Maoist issues and effort to restrain Left Wing Extremism (LWE) in the state. He added that they will be taking the assistance of local youths in order to solve this issue. He said that have planned the strategies and now the intelligence wing is working towards keeping the Maoists away from the state.
